Ingredients

  • Vegetable oil

  • Onion

  • Pepper

    2 piece

  • Sour cream

    150 g

  • Cheese

    200 g

  • Chicken egg

    7 piece

  • Butter

  • Salt

  • Cherry tomatoes

    20 piece

Than not birthday Breakfast?)) So : Pepper cut into strips, cut the onion, then fry in vegetable oil for 15 minutes (the Fire a little below average!
step-1
Eggs gently stir with a fork (not beat) with salt and pepper. Add sour cream and grated cheese
step-2
Mix well and add pepper (you can add paprika). Mixed. Form I have about 20 by 20 cm the Form greased with butter. Pour the mixture into the pan and put in preheated 180 degree oven for 25-30 minutes
step-3
The finished omelet cut into cubes. Then strung on skewers, alternating with cherry tomatoes
